5 Criteria to Look For Before Buying a Dyson Desk Fan
Key buying criteria so you get the right fit the first time.
CFM (Airflow) vs Your Actual Desk Distance
A fan's CFM rating tells you how much air it physically moves, and the right number depends entirely on how close it'll sit: at typical desk distance (two to three feet), 100 to 300 CFM delivers a comfortable, steady breeze, while anything pushing well past that at close range creates an uncomfortable draft rather than useful cooling. Don't compare a desk fan's CFM directly against a whole-room pedestal fan's spec, which is built to move air across a much larger space and commonly exceeds 600 CFM.
Noise Level in dB at Working Speeds
For context, a soft whisper is about 30 dB, normal conversation is around 60 dB, and a refrigerator's hum sits near 40 dB. A desk fan rated below 25 dB is genuinely whisper-quiet and won't intrude on calls or focus work, one in the 30-45 dB range is noticeable but not disruptive for most people, and anything consistently above 45 dB becomes the dominant sound in a quiet room. Check the dB rating at the SPEED you'll actually use daily, not just the lowest setting, since many listings only quote the quietest speed's noise level.
Blade Size vs Portability Tradeoff
Fan diameter directly trades off against portability: a 3 to 4 inch USB mini fan is easy to toss in a bag but moves comparatively little air, while a 6 to 8 inch desk fan delivers meaningfully more airflow for actual desk cooling while still staying compact enough not to crowd a small desk. Pick based on whether you need genuine cooling power at your desk or just a portable option for occasional use elsewhere.
Oscillation Range and Desk Placement
A fan's oscillation angle (commonly 60 to 120 degrees on desk models) determines how wide an area it actually covers versus just blowing a fixed line of air at one spot. On a wide desk or a shared workspace, a wider oscillation range spreads airflow across more of the surface, while a narrow or fixed-direction fan is better suited to cooling one specific spot, like directly at your face or hands, without wasting airflow on empty desk space.
Power Source: USB, AC Plug, or Rechargeable Battery
The power source affects both convenience and raw performance: USB fans draw limited power from a laptop or hub, typically capping out at lower airflow than an AC-plugged fan; rechargeable battery fans trade a wired connection for portability but lose runtime and battery capacity over time like any rechargeable device; a standard AC plug delivers the most consistent airflow but ties the fan to one location near an outlet.

Frequently Asked Questions
What CFM should a desk fan have?
For typical desk distance (two to three feet from your face), 100 to 300 CFM delivers a comfortable breeze without becoming an uncomfortable draft; don't compare this directly to a whole-room pedestal or tower fan's CFM rating, which is built for a much larger area and commonly exceeds 600 CFM.
How quiet is a quiet desk fan?
Below 25 dB is genuinely whisper-quiet and won't intrude on calls, 30-45 dB is noticeable but tolerable for most people during regular work, and above 45 dB becomes the dominant sound in a quiet room; check the dB rating at the speed you'll actually use daily, since many listings only quote their quietest setting.
Is a bigger desk fan always better?
Not for desk use specifically: a 6 to 8 inch blade diameter tends to be the sweet spot between real airflow and staying compact, while a fan built for whole-room circulation takes up more desk space and pushes more air than a close-range desk setup actually needs.
USB, battery, or plug-in desk fan, which is best?
USB fans are convenient for a laptop-only setup but cap out at lower airflow than an AC-plugged fan, rechargeable battery fans add portability between rooms but lose runtime and capacity over repeated charges, and a standard AC plug delivers the most consistent power if you're staying at one desk.
Does oscillation matter for a desk fan?
It depends on your desk layout: a wide oscillation range (90 to 120 degrees) spreads airflow across a wider desk or shared workspace, while a fixed or narrow-oscillation fan is better for cooling one specific spot, like directly at your hands or face, without wasting airflow elsewhere.
Can a desk fan replace air conditioning in summer?
No, a fan only moves existing air rather than cooling it, so it helps with comfort through evaporative cooling on your skin but won't lower the actual room temperature the way AC does; it's most effective in a room that's already at a reasonable temperature, not as a substitute for cooling a genuinely hot space.
